First off, the personalized itinerary builder uses smart AI to suggest activities based on your interests-whether you're into hiking, food tours, or just chilling on a beach.
It integrates with Mapbox for spot-on maps and navigation, so you're not wandering lost in some foreign city. Booking management is seamless; track flights, hotels, and reservations all in one spot. And the ongoing assistance? That's a game-changer-real-time updates on delays or weather, keeping your trip on track.
